JUR ( Y NOTICE
Notice Is hereby given that the
Jury Commissioners of Florence coim
ly, will meet in the office of the clerk
J^ of court, Wednesday, April 21st, 1929
at 12 o'clock M., for the purpose ol
drawing the names of thirty-six men
to serve as Petit Jurors at the first
week ot the Spring term of Commou
Pleas Court, which will convene in
Florence, Monday, May 3rd; 1920
Also to draw the names of thirty-six
men .to serve as Petit Jurojrs at th*
second week of Common Pleas Court,
which will convene In Florence. Mon
day May 10, 1920. 1
E. M. Singletary
Cl\ as - T. Havnie
M. H. Anderion
Jury Commissioners, Florence Co., S.
April 8, 1920. I
